-3x-36=5x+2
Since 5x contains the variable to solve for, move it to the left-hand side of the equation by subtracting 5x from both sides.
-3x-36-5x=2
Since -3x and -5x are like terms, subtract 5x from -3x to get -8x.
-8x-36=2
Since -36 does not contain the variable to solve for, move it to the right-hand side of the equation by adding 36 to both sides.
-8x=36+2
Add 2 to 36 to get 38.
-8x=38
Divide each term in the equation by -8.
-(8x)/(-8)=(38)/(-8)
Simplify the left-hand side of the equation by canceling the common terms.
x=(38)/(-8)
Simplify the right-hand side of the equation by simplifying each term.
x=-(19)/(4)
